Are the Qualities Listed at Galatians 5:22-23 the Only Aspects of “the Fruitage of the Spirit”?
The article analyzes the “fruitage of the Spirit” mentioned in Galatians 5:22-23, stressing that these virtues are not isolated but form a unified character nurtured by the Holy Spirit. The writer suggests that this isn’t an exhaustive list, highlighting that other virtues, such as wisdom and humility, can also be considered Spirit-led. Therefore, the believer’s life should reflect a comprehensive transformation beyond these nine virtues, showcasing the broad influence of the Holy Spirit.
